WE’RE SET TO ANNOUNCE MORE SPEAKERS SOON TO JOIN: Following the huge success of our Oxford Cambridge Corridor Conference in June where over 500 delegates joined us, we return to look more specifically at the County’s planned developments and how things look from their end of the ‘corridor’. The conference will be an extended afternoon and evening event with several panels of speakers and presentations focussing on development and regeneration and where this contributes to economic growth. This will include the Councils, Developers and Universities who will all share their development plans and there will be reflection on the progress of the arc corridor.
